Federal Authorities Intensify Requests for State Voter Data

TL;DR Summary
The DOJ and the Trump administration are conducting broad efforts to collect voter data and inspect voting equipment in various states, raising concerns among election officials about federal overreach and potential interference in upcoming elections, especially with activities in Colorado and requests for voter rolls across multiple states.
